MORGAN, J.

After the defendant was found guilty of attempted kidnapping in the second degree, the trial court sentenced him to an exceptional sentence of 36 months in prison, followed by 12 months of community placement. On this appeal, the sole remaining issue is whether the trial court had the authority to require, as a condition of an exceptional sentence, that the defendant serve community placement after his release from prison.1...
